
Webpack和Vite简单使用
1.什么是Redis持久化 把内存中的数据持久化到磁盘。这个过程就是持久化。Redis持久化功能有效地避免因进程退出造成的数据丢失问题,当下次重启时利用之前持久化的文件即可实现数据恢复。 持久化的优点 Redis宕机后数据数据不会丢失。 3.Redis持久化的方式 分为RDB,AOF ①. RDB:...
Webpack和Vite的区别
1. 构建速度 Webpack 是一个非常强大的构建工具,但是随着项目规模的增大,Webpack 的构建速度会变得越来越慢,因为它需要将所有模块打包到一个文件中,每次修改都需要重新构建整个项目。而 Vite 采用的是基于浏览器原生 ES 模块的特性,即只会对修改的模块进行重新构建,因此在大型项目中,...

vite相较于webpack的优势
现实问题:在浏览器支持ES模块之前,JavaScript并没有提供原生机制让开发者以模块化的方式进行开发。这也正是我们对“打包”这个概念熟悉的原型:使用工具抓取、处理并将我们的源码模块串联成可以在浏览器运行的文件,例如:webpack、Rollop等工具,他们极大的改善了前端开发者的开发体验。包含数...

从 Vue 转换看 Webpack 和 Vite 代码转换机制的差异
我们知道,Webpack 是使用 loader 转换代码的,而 Vite/Rollup 则是使用插件转换代码,那这两种机制有什么差异呢?我们用 Vue 的转换来说明一下。配置方式Vite 使用插件转换代码,直接在 plugins 使用 @vitejs/plugin-vue 即可// vite.con...

基于 webpack 项目接入 vite 你可能需要注意的点
前言在之前的 如何优化你的 vue-cli 项目? 一文中介绍基于 webpack 进行的一些优化方法,本文的核心是基于一个 vue2 的项目(也就是上篇文章中的项目)来继续介绍一下如何接入 vite,以及这个过程中需要关注的点。之前的优化是基于已有的 构建工具 进行的处理,现在相当于直接替换 构建...

webpack拓展篇(六十九):vite 的构建原理(完结)
说明玩转 webpack 学习笔记Vite 构建速度快的原因预构建使用 ESBuild (冷启动快的原因) :https://github.com/evanw/esbuild因为 esbuild 里面使用的是 Golang 语言去进行打包,它是静态语言Vite 打包流程创建构建服务文件路径: src...

网站性能优化实战之—— gzip (webpack, vite 开启gzip 部署)
这些天个人博客网站终于写好了,使用的技术是react17 + vite + redux + saga + ts等,后台使用的是 node + koa + mysql + ts ,前台地址是: http://blogs.chenliangliang.top/前端代码地址: ...

webpack与 vite 的不同, vite的速度提升在哪里
vite: https://github.com/vitejs/vite谈谈你对vite的理解,最好对比webpack说明webpack 原理图vite 原理图答案:webpack会先打包,然后启动开发服务器,请求服务器时直接给予打包结果。而vite是直接启动开发服务器,请求哪个模块再对该模块进...
webpack和vite devServer的进阶用法:配置proxy修改请求和响应
在前端日常开发中我们一般都是配置本地开发服务器的proxy来解决跨域问题,查看官网文档或者通过搜索引擎搜出来的都是比较基础的用法:proxy: { '/api/': { target: 'http://dev.test.com' } }我最近有这么一个需求,需要修改请求头里的一些东西...

webpack 项目接入Vite的通用方案介绍(下)
愿景希望通过此系列文章,能给读者提供一个存/增量项目接入Vite的点子,起抛砖引玉的作用,减少这方面能力的建设成本在阐述过程中同时也会逐渐完善webpack-vite-serve这个工具读者可直接fork这个工具仓库,针对个人/公司项目场景进行定制化的二次开发前言在上一期的文章中,大概介绍了webp...
更新时间 2023-07-15 18:23:43
本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。